How much does a LPN make in the United States?
-
The average LPN salary in the United States is $62,816 as of April 01, 2025. The range for our most popular LPN positions (listed below) typically falls between $47,472 and $78,160. Keep in mind that salary ranges can vary widely depending on many important factors, including position, education, certifications, additional skills, and the number of years you have spent in your profession. LPN's Annual Base Salary
Job Title | Salary | Hourly Rate | Location | Date Updated |
Case Manager (LPN) | $58,526 | $28.14 | United States | April 01, 2025 |
Minimum Data Set (MDS) Coordinator (LPN) | $60,840 | $29.25 | United States | April 01, 2025 |
Intake Coordination Nurse - Home Care | $56,178 | $27.01 | United States | April 01, 2025 |
Licensed Practical Nurse | $54,939 | $26.41 | United States | April 01, 2025 |
Licensed Practical Nurse - Nursing Home/LTC | $60,506 | $29.09 | United States | April 01, 2025 |
Licensed Practical Nurse - Mental Health | $53,008 | $25.48 | United States | April 01, 2025 |
Licensed Practical Nurse - Home Care | $59,762 | $28.73 | United States | April 01, 2025 |
Licensed Practical Nurse - Outpatient Clinic | $57,069 | $27.44 | United States | April 01, 2025 |
Licensed Practical Nurse - Medical Management | $69,856 | $33.58 | United States | April 01, 2025 |

Administers nursing care under the supervision of a registered nurse or other medical supervisor. Provides basic medical care, including changing bandages, administering medication, and collecting specimens. Ensures the health, comfort and safety of patients by assisting with bathing, feeding, and dressing. Monitors and reports changes in patient's condition to supervisor. Requires a high school diploma. Typically reports to a registered nurse or supervisor. Requires graduation from approved LPN educational program. Requires a state license to practice. Years of experience may be unspecified. Certification and/or licensing in the position's specialty is the main requirement.
